Tasting
Tasting
➀ Tasting Notes: Pretty aromas of pear, wheat toast, peaches and honeycomb, with citrus top notes on the upper register. On the palate, the wine is medium to full-bodied, elegantly textural and pure, with ripe acids and a surprisingly open-knit profile, falling a little short on the finish. This is a delicious bottle of white Burgundy. — Robert Parker
